Linux Kernel up to 7.1.4 slram slram.c register_device null pointer dereference

A vulnerability was found in Linux Kernel up to 7.1.4 and classified as very critical. This affects the function register_device of the file drivers/mtd/devices/slram.c of the component slram. The manipulation results in null pointer dereference. This vulnerability was named CVE-2026-72171. The attack needs to be approached locally. There is no available exploit.

A vulnerability classified as very critical has been found in Linux Kernel up to 7.1.4. Affected is the function register_device of the file drivers/mtd/devices/slram.c of the component slram. The manipulation with an unknown input leads to a null pointer dereference vulnerability. CWE is classifying the issue as CWE-476. A NULL pointer dereference occurs when the application dereferences a pointer that it expects to be valid, but is NULL, typically causing a crash or exit. This is going to have an impact on confidentiality, integrity, and availability. CVE summarizes:

In the Linux kernel, the following vulnerability has been resolved: mtd: slram: remove failed entries from the device list register_device() links a new slram_mtdlist entry before allocating all of the state needed by the entry. If a later allocation, memremap(), or mtd_device_register() fails, the partially initialized entry remains on the global list. A later cleanup can then dereference or free invalid state from that failed entry. Unwind the partially initialized entry and clear the list tail on each failure path after the entry has been linked.

The advisory is available at git.kernel.org. This vulnerability is traded as CVE-2026-72171 since 08/09/2026. The exploitability is told to be easy. Local access is required to approach this attack. Additional levels of successful authentication are necessary for exploitation. Technical details are known, but there is no available exploit. The structure of the vulnerability defines a possible price range of USD $0-$5k at the moment (estimation calculated on 08/15/2026).

Upgrading to version 5.10.261, 5.15.212, 6.1.178, 6.6.145, 6.12.97, 6.18.40, 7.1.5 or 7.2-rc1 eliminates this vulnerability.
